Understanding BCBSNM Plan Types in Albuquerque
BCBSNM offers a variety of plans in Albuquerque, categorized primarily by their level of coverage and cost. These plans typically fall under the Affordable Care Act (ACA) marketplace categories: Bronze, Silver, Gold, and Platinum. Each tier represents a different balance between premiums (monthly payments) and out-of-pocket costs (deductibles, co-pays, and coinsurance).
Bronze plans have the lowest monthly premiums but higher out-of-pocket costs. Silver plans offer a balance between premiums and out-of-pocket expenses. Gold plans have higher premiums but lower out-of-pocket costs. Platinum plans boast the highest premiums but the lowest out-of-pocket maximums.
It’s crucial to remember that within each tier, numerous plans exist with varying provider networks, prescription drug formularies, and specific benefit packages. Carefully comparing these details is essential to determine the plan that aligns with your healthcare needs and preferences. For example, a plan with a smaller network might have lower premiums but limit your choices of doctors and hospitals.

Prescription Drug Coverage under BCBSNM Plans
Prescription drug coverage, also known as a formulary, is another critical factor to consider when selecting a BCBSNM plan. Each plan has its own formulary, which lists the medications covered and their associated cost-sharing levels (e.g., co-pays, coinsurance). Some plans offer more extensive formularies than others, influencing your out-of-pocket expenses for prescription medications.
Understanding your medication needs and comparing formularies across different BCBSNM plans is vital. If you take prescription medication regularly, ensure your medication is covered by the plan you choose, and check the cost-sharing amounts to determine affordability. Failing to consider your prescription needs might lead to unexpectedly high expenses.
For example, a plan with a lower premium might have a restrictive formulary, making your prescription medication significantly more expensive. Conversely, a plan with a broader formulary may offer better coverage but have a higher premium.

Understanding BCBSNM Plan Options in Albuquerque
BCBSNM offers a range of plans to suit diverse needs and budgets. These plans fall under different categories, primarily HMO (Health Maintenance Organization), PPO (Preferred Provider Organization), and EPO (Exclusive Provider Organization). The best option for you depends on your healthcare preferences and budget. For example, HMO plans typically offer lower premiums but require you to see in-network doctors, while PPO plans offer more flexibility but may have higher premiums and out-of-pocket costs. EPO plans are a hybrid, offering more choice than HMOs but less than PPOs.

Understanding Costs and Coverage
Understanding your out-of-pocket costs is crucial before choosing a plan. This includes premiums, deductibles, co-pays, and the out-of-pocket maximum. Premiums are your monthly payments for coverage. Deductibles are the amount you pay out-of-pocket before your insurance begins to cover expenses. Co-pays are fixed fees you pay at the time of a doctor’s visit or other medical service. Finally, the out-of-pocket maximum is the most you’ll pay out-of-pocket in a given year.

What are the penalties for not having health insurance in New Mexico?
Currently, the Affordable Care Act (ACA) individual mandate penalty is not being enforced at the federal level. Therefore, there is no federal penalty for not having health insurance in New Mexico. However, it is still crucial to have health insurance because of the high cost of healthcare. Uninsured individuals face the risk of significant financial burdens in the event of a medical emergency or illness. It is strongly recommended to explore the available options and obtain health insurance coverage to protect yourself from potentially catastrophic medical expenses.
